Thousands marched in the capital Tbilisi protesting detention of Georgian 3rd president Mikheil Saakashvili Thursday. United National Movement party supporters arrived from different cities across the country to demonstrate their support for the founder of the party Saakashvili who’s gone on hunger strike since his arrest before countries elections. Marchers chanted “Georgia… Georgia…free Misha…”. Party’s Chairperson Nika Melia said “Today, we’re going through a historical injustice in our country.” addressing the crowd.

Former Georgian President and the founder of UNM party, Saakashvili returned to his country after 8 years to take part in home elections on October 1st, where he’s detained by government forces.

U.S. President Donald Trump said the Middle East “could become a dangerous place” as the U.S. began evacuating personnel from Iraq, Bahrain, and Kuwait. He stressed, “They cannot have nuclear weapons. We will not allow that.”

The State Department cited rising security risks, while Defense Secretary Pete Hegseth approved the voluntary departure of military families. Trump also posted on Truth Social, saying the U.S. military will “win victory after victory.”
